GAME RECAP

NEPEAN rips SOUTHWEST, 6-0

Carleton IH - Rink A    Sat, Feb 01, 2014

NEPEAN had a three-goal lead after two periods and cruised the rest of the way en route to a 6-0 win over SOUTHWEST.

NEPEAN was led by Katryne Villeneuve, who racked up one goal and one assist. Villeneuve scored 6:34 into the first period to make the score 1-0 NEPEAN. Sam Cogan assisted on the tally.

NEPEAN's offense rang up 46 shots on SOUTHWEST's net. NEPEAN's goal total was higher than its season average. This season, NEPEAN averages 3.6 goals per contest.

NEPEAN also got points from Cogan, who also tallied one goal and one assist, Carolyn Williams, who also registered one goal and one assist, and Addi Halladay, who also had one goal and one assist. NEPEAN also had goals scored by Alyssa Baker and Alison MacKenzie, who each put in one. Other players who recorded assists for NEPEAN were Lindsay Eastwood, who had one and Dallis Ferguson, Jenna MacDonald, and Sophie Contant, who each chipped in two.

Kira Bombay recorded 18 saves for NEPEAN. NEPEAN ended with no penalties and went 1-for-3 on the power play. Kayla Loberg made 40 saves for SOUTHWEST on 46 shots. SOUTHWEST incurred six minutes in penalty time with three minors and had no power play opportunities.
